V. Tagliasco
About
V. Tagliasco has authored 27 papers that have received a total of 1.1k indexed citations.
This includes 6 papers in Cognitive Neuroscience, 5 papers in Control and Systems Engineering and 4 papers in Computer Vision and Pattern Recognition. The topics of these papers are Vestibular and auditory disorders (3 papers), Robotic Mechanisms and Dynamics (3 papers) and Cell Image Analysis Techniques (3 papers). V. Tagliasco is often cited by papers focused on Vestibular and auditory disorders (3 papers), Robotic Mechanisms and Dynamics (3 papers) and Cell Image Analysis Techniques (3 papers) and collaborates with scholars based in Italy, United States and Germany. V. Tagliasco's co-authors include Pietro Morasso, Giulio Sandini, Renato Zaccaria, P. Morasso and Emilio Bizzi and has published in prestigious journals such as Science, Brain Research and Experimental Brain Research.
